An Ethiopian Airlines Boeing 737-800, registration ET-AQN performing flight ET-377 from Mogadishu (Somalia) to Addis Ababa (Ethiopia), was accelerating for takeoff from Mogadishu's runway 23 when the crew rejected takeoff at high speed (about 140 knots over ground) after both left hand engine (CFM56) doors opened. The aircraft slowed safely, stopped on the runway for about 30 minutes, then returned to the apron.

Somalia's Aviation Minister reported a minor runway incident, while the Ethipian Airlines encountered a bird strike during the takeoff roll prompting precautionary measures.

The aircraft is still on the ground in Mogadishu about 31 hours after the rejected takeoff.
